I left a successful two decade TV news career to bring new energy to drivetime talk radio and podcasting. Emmy awards: I’ve been earning them for years, for anchoring, for breaking news, and for reporting. We rebooted the morning news and went to #1 in the ratings. Then we launched a news and lifestyle show “WCCO MidMorning” at 9am and took that to #1. I was the first on-air person in the CBS owned stations to have a blog, I was a nominee for the Oscar of the food world, the James Beard Award for television food reporting.

I graduated from the honors program at Marquette University with a political science and broadcast journalism degree. I went from interning at ABC “World News Tonight,” to reporting/anchoring at KWQC-TV, WISN-TV, and WCCO-TV before moving to radio.

My first job was as a referee of a 4th grade basketball game. High School morning announcement guy. College TV station News Director.

I was named to the 100 people to watch by Twin Cities Business magazine, 40 Under 40 from the Minneapolis/St. Paul Business Journal, and young alum of the year for the Marquette University College of Communication.

But the most important award is the trust of listeners, viewers and readers – who count on me every day.
